Key Role of Marco Rubio in Resolving the Situation in Venezuela

U.S. Secretary of State Marco Rubio will take a key role in managing Venezuela until a safe and legal transition of power occurs. This development was made possible after the arrest of Nicolas Maduro in New York. Maduro and his wife Cilia Flores have been charged with drug terrorism, cocaine importation, and illegal possession of weapons.

The operation to arrest Maduro was carried out by the U.S. Army's Delta Force on the night of January 3. A court hearing for Maduro is scheduled for January 5, which could be an important step in further reviewing his case.

International Interest and U.S. Influence

Maduro's arrest has generated significant interest from the international community and has also sparked discussions about the role of the U.S. in resolving the political situation in Venezuela. It is known that American troops on the ground will not be needed if the Vice President of Venezuela, as Donald Trump stated, 'does what we want.'

At the same time, experts note that the U.S. administration is trying to control the situation through various influence mechanisms, including the use of 'carrots and sticks,' as Matthew Kroenig pointed out.
